Beyond the individual risks, platforms like Movie4me inflict severe damage on the creative economy. Filmmaking is a highly collaborative and capital-intensive industry. A single movie employs hundreds, sometimes thousands, of people—not just the glitzy actors and directors, but electricians, set designers, caterers, visual effects artists, and background extras. When a movie is pirated, the return on investment plummets. While it is easy to argue that massive Hollywood studios can absorb these losses, the reality is that the financial shockwaves roll downhill. Shrinking profit margins lead to budget cuts, lower wages for crew members, and a hesitation to take risks on original, diverse, or smaller-budget projects. Over time, piracy degrades the overall quality of the art form, incentivizing studios to rely on safe, formulaic franchises rather than innovative storytelling.

Movie4me is a notorious that indexes and streams copyrighted movies and television shows for free. Unlike legal platforms (Netflix, Amazon Prime, Disney+), Movie4me does not own the rights to the content it distributes.

The site utilizes a highly dynamic domain infrastructure. To evade copyright enforcement, digital rights management (DRM) takedowns, and regulatory ISP blocks, the operators frequently migrate the website across various top-level domains (TLDs), changing extensions from .com to .in , .cc , .org , and beyond.
